SQL Server错误:主文件组已满

前端之家收集整理的这篇文章主要介绍了SQL Server错误:主文件组已满前端之家小编觉得挺不错的,现在分享给大家,也给大家做个参考。
我的数据库中有一个非常大的表,我开始收到此错误

Could not allocate a new page for
database ‘mydatabase‘ because of
insufficient disk space in filegroup
‘PRIMARY’. Create the necessary space
by dropping objects in the filegroup,
adding additional files to the
filegroup,or setting autogrowth on
for existing files in the filegroup.

你如何解决这个错误?我不明白那里的建议.

解决方法

没有太多要添加 – 它几乎告诉你在错误消息中需要做什么.

您在sql中创建的每个对象(表,SP,索引等)都是在文件组上创建的.默认文件组是PRIMARY.通常会创建跨多个磁盘的多个文件组.例如,您可以使用名为INDEXES的文件组来存储所有索引.或者如果您有一个非常大的表,您可以将其移动到另一个文件组.

您可以为文件组分配空间,比如说2GB.如果文件组中的数据达到2GB后未启用“自动增长”,则sql Server无法再创建任何对象.这也会发生在文件组所在的磁盘空间不足的情况下.

我不确定还要添加什么 – 正如我之前所说,错误消息几乎告诉你需要什么.

猜你在找的MsSQL相关文章